Guest Speaker: Sheikh Mustafa Masood
Sheikh Mustafa Ali Masood is an Islamic lecturer and researcher. Having completed his undergraduate studies at the Kingston University, he went on to study Islamic Studies at the Hawza at the Islamic College under the supervision of Sheikh Mohammed Ali Shomali. He continued his Islamic education at the Khataam al-Nabeen Hawza based in London under the guidance of Sayed Mahdi Raman.
Sheikh Mustafa Ali Masood is currently enrolled in the Najaf Hawza at Dar Ul Ilm Khoei institute and has chosen to specialise in Hadeeth & Theological Research.
As well as lecturing Sheikh Masood is involved in Islamic media and has been a researcher and producer for over 10 years. He has produced and directed many groundbreaking documentaries and shows on different Islamic topics including jurisprudence, theology, history and contemporary issues.
